Cal. Gov. Code § 31722

Disability Retirement

Amended by Stats. 2000, Ch. 317, Sec. 3

The application shall be made while the member is in service, within four months after his or her discontinuance of service, within four months after the expiration of any period during which a presumption is extended beyond his or her discontinuance of service, or while, from the date of discontinuance of service to the time of the application, he or she is continuously physically or mentally incapacitated to perform his or her duties.
